body { 
	background-image: url(images/baggrundsstriber.gif);
	border: 0; padding: 0; margin: 0; }

#globalcontainer { margin:0 auto; width: 992px; }
#navcontainer {	height: 40px; background-color:#B61D27; position:fixed; z-index:1;}

#topcontainer {
	float:left;
	width: 992px; height: 150px;
	background: url(images/header-baggrund.gif) repeat-x;
	margin-top:35px; margin-bottom:-30px; 
}

#boks-logo {
	background: url(images/forkort-garn.png) no-repeat 15px 15px;
	float:left; z-index: 2;
	height: 130px;  
	padding-top:20px;
	padding-left:155px;
	font-family: "Century Gothic", "Tw Cen MT", Futura, "URW Gothic L", Arial, sans-serif;
	font-size:220%;
	color:#E9EDFF;
}

.logolille { font-size:40%; color:#FFFFFF; }

#boks-soeg {
	float:right;
	height: 65px;
	padding-top:60px; 
	padding-right:15px;
}

#boks-soeg p{
	font-family: "Century Gothic", "Tw Cen MT", Futura, "URW Gothic L", Arial, sans-serif;
	text-align:right; margin:0 0 4px; color:#FFFFFF; font-size:85%;
}

#boks-breadcrumbs {
	width: 832px; height: 30px; 
	margin-left:160px;
	line-height:30px;	
	z-index: 1;
	float:left;
	top:-30px;
	font-size: 80%;
	color:#000000;
	background-color:#4068F4;
}

#container {
	float:left;
	z-index: 1;
	width: 992px;
}

#boks-indholdsbaggrund {
	background-image: url(images/indholdsbaggrund-992bred.gif);
	background-repeat: repeat-y;
	}

#boks-indhold-venstre {
	background-color: #E9EDFF;
	width: 132px;
	z-index: 2;
	padding: 5px 4px 4px;
	font-size: 80%;
	color: #34416D;
	float:left;
	}

#boks-indhold {
	width: 660px;
	z-index: 2;
	padding-left: 26px;
	padding-right: 26px;
	padding-top: 20px;
	float:left;
	}

#boks-indhold-hoejre {
	background-color: #E9EDFF;
	width: 132px;
	z-index: 2;
	padding: 5px 4px 4px;
	font-size: 80%;
	color: #34416D;
	float:right;
	}

#boks-footer02 {
	clear: both;
	background-color: #E9EDFF;
	width: 992px; height: 10px;
	line-height:10px;
	border-top:thin;
	border-top-style:solid;
	z-index: 0;
	padding-top: 8px;
	}

#boks-footer01 {
	background-image: url(images/garn3smaa.gif);
	background-position: center;
	background-repeat: no-repeat;
	position: relative;
	z-index: 1;
	width: 992px; height: 26px;
	bottom: 0px;
	float:left;
	font: 85% "Century Gothic", Verdana, Arial, Helvetica, sans-serif;
	}

#boks-forsideindhold {
	clear: both;
	background-color: #E9EDFF;
	width: 992px; height: 100px;
	border-top:thin;
	border-top-style:solid;
	z-index: 0;
	padding-top: 8px;
	}	

#boks-forsidefooter02 {
	clear: both;
	background-color: #E9EDFF;
	width: 992px; height: 10px;
	border-top:thin;
	border-top-style:solid;
	z-index: 0;
	padding-top: 8px;
	}	
	
.sidebar { margin-left:5px; margin-right:5px;}
.sidebar h3 { padding-top:20px; padding-bottom:2px; margin-bottom:0;}
.sidebar p { margin-top:0; }

/* Float og clear -------------------------------------------------------------- */
.floatleft { float:left; }
.floatleft p { text-align: center; }
.floatright { float:right; }
.floatright p { text-align: center; }
.clearboth { clear:both; }

/* Billeder -------------------------------------------------------------- */
.billedecontainer img 	{border-color: #34416D; border-width: 2px; border-style: solid;}
.billede1 img			{border-color: #34416D; border-width: 2px; border-style: solid;}
.billedehoejre img 		{border-color: #34416D; border-width: 2px; border-style: solid;}
.billedevenstre img		{border-color: #34416D; border-width: 2px; border-style: solid;}

.billedecontainer { margin:0 auto; min-width:630px;}
.billedecontainer p {text-align: center; font-size:85%; color:#34416D; margin:5px 0 5px; text-decoration:none;}

/* 1 centreret billede */
.billede1 { text-align:center; margin:4px;}

/* 2 centrerede billeder */
.billede2_1 {float:left; width:50%;}
.billedecentrer2_1 { float:right; margin:4px;}
.billede2_2 {float: right; width:50%;}
.billedecentrer2_2 { float:left; margin:4px;}

/* 1 højrestillet billede */
.billedehoejre { float:right; margin:4px; text-align:center; margin:4px 4px 4px 10px;}
.billedehoejre p {text-align: center; font-size:85%; color:#34416D; margin:5px 0 5px; text-decoration:none;}

/* 1 venstrestillet billede */
.billedevenstre {float:left; margin:4px; text-align:center; margin:4px 10px 4px 4px;}
.billedevenstre p {text-align: center; font-size:85%; color:#34416D; margin:5px 0 5px; text-decoration:none;}

/* Video -------------------------------------------------------------- */
.video { cursor:pointer; width:67px; height:50px; border-width:0;  }
.video img { border-width:0; margin-bottom:-20px;}

/* Blog -------------------------------------------------------------- */
.blogindlaeg { margin-bottom:40px; }

/* Ind og udtagninger -------------------------------------------------------------- */
.indudcontainer {
	font-size:85%; clear:both; padding-top:20px; padding-bottom:20px; border-bottom:2px solid #34416D;}
.indudbillede{margin:4px; width:204px; float:left; background-color:#34416D; color:#FFFFFF;}
.indud {margin:4px; width:210px; float:left;}
.indud_1 {text-align:right;}
.indud p {margin-top:14px; margin-bottom:14px;}
.indud h3 {margin-top:0; margin-bottom:14px;}
.indud h6 {margin-top:0; margin-bottom:0;}

/* Gentlesource Comment box -------------------------------------------------------------- */
#poweredby {
	margin-top:50px;
	text-align:center;
}

.c5t_system {
    padding:10px;
    width:800px;
    margin-bottom:10px;
    border:1px solid #FF0000;
    background-color:#FFF8F8;
}

.c5t_debug {
    padding:10px;
    margin-bottom:10px;
    border:1px solid #0070C0;
    background-color:#ECF0FF;
}

.c5t_comment_form_background {
	padding:8px;
	background-color:#F8F8F8;
	width:600px;
	margin-top:30px;
    border:1px solid #C0C0C0;
}

.c5t_comment_form_table {
    width:100%;
    padding:5px;
	background-color:#FFFFFF;
}

.c5t_comment_form_field input,
.c5t_comment_form_field select {
    width:375px;
	background-color:#FFFFFF;
}

.c5t_comment_form_field textarea {
    width:550px;
	background-color:#FFFFFF;
}

.c5t_comment_form_label {
    vertical-align:top;
    width:150px;
}

.c5t_comment_list {
    margin-bottom:10px;
}

.c5t_comment_item_background {
	padding:8px;
	background-color:#F8F8F8;
	width:600px;
	margin-top:30px;
    margin-bottom:10px;
    border:1px solid #C0C0C0;
}

.c5t_comment_item {
    padding:5px;
	background-color:#FFFFFF;
}

.c5t_comment_item_details {
    font-size:70%;
}

.c5t_comment_item_text {
    margin-top:10px;
    margin-bottom:10px;
}

.c5t_comment_form_submit input {
    margin-top:20px;
}

.c5t_headline {
/*    font-size:110%;  */
	font-size: 110%;
	font-weight: bold;
	color: #34416D;
	font-style: italic;
	padding-top:40px;
}

.c5t_comment_item_title {
	margin:0 0 10px 0;
	font-weight:bold;
}

.c5t_error_message {
	color:#FF5F00;
}

.c5t_error_message_item {
	padding-bottom:10px;
}

.c5t_installation_form {
	margin-bottom:30px;
}

.c5t_installation_form legend {
	font-weight:bold;
}

.c5t_installation_form_label {
	font-weight:bold;
	width:160px;
}

.c5t_frontend_pagination {
	margin:15px 0 15px 0;
}

.c5t_frontend_pagination a {
	border:1px solid #cccccc;
	padding:3px 10px;
	text-decoration:none;
	font-size:90%;
	font-weight:bold;
	color:#0000ff;
}

.c5t_frontend_pagination span {
	border:1px solid #cccccc;
	padding:3px 10px;
	text-decoration:none;
	font-size:90%;
	font-weight:bold;
}

.c5t_frontend_pagination form {
	display:inline;
}
.c5t_frontend_pagination input {
	cursor:pointer;
	border:1px solid #cccccc;
	padding:2px 10px;
	text-decoration:none;
	font-size:90%;
	font-weight:bold;
	color:#0000ff;
	background-color:#FFFFFF;
}

.c5t_link_button {
	margin:15px 0 35px 0;
}

.c5t_link_button a {
	border:1px solid #cccccc;
	padding:3px 10px;
	text-decoration:none;
	font-size:90%;
	font-weight:bold;
}

.c5t_link_button a:hover {
	border:1px solid #cccccc;
	padding:3px 10px;
	text-decoration:none;
	font-size:90%;
	font-weight:bold;
	color:#6898FF;
	background-color:#F4F9FF;
}